Speaking in a new interview ahead of Sunday’s TakeOver: WarGames show, Triple H has provided an update on a major NXT star who’s been out injured.
Karrion Kross won the NXT Championship from Keith Lee at TakeOver 30 on August 22, but separated his shoulder in that very match and had to relinquish the title a couple of days later.
Since then, he’s been off TV, but speaking with FOX Sports about when he’ll be back, Triple H said:
“To quote him, tick tock. Any second.”
The incredibly unfortunate timing of Kross’ injury was followed by another at TakeOver 31 on October 4, where new NXT Champion Finn Balor broke his jaw against Kyle O’Reilly. Balor hasn’t wrestled since but has made a couple of TV appearances, and unlike Kross has kept the title.
Considering Kross’ title win was only his seventh match, you have to imagine that management will be looking to position him right at the top of the card once again upon his return.
